Module 5 phase 4 step 1 (docs/kb/modules/05-faza4-plan.md, §4): first user-facing HTTP entry point to the KB. FastAPI wrapping kb_retrieval.cascade_query/flat_query — GET /search (query_text -> embed via Ollama@SOLARIA -> cascade/flat -> envelope join -> JSON with per-source links) and GET /healthz. Search API only, no answer synthesis (phase 5) and no server-side dist filtering — the 0.45/0.55 colour thresholds are a frontend concern (plan §7, a later step). Hard startup invariant (plan §2 decision 2): refuses to start unless the configured EMBED_MODEL is present in both document_chunk.model and document_summary.embedding_model. Note the latter: document_summary.model is the LLM that *wrote* the summary (claude-haiku-4-5/gemma3:12b), not the embedder — checked live against kb-postgres@PIHA before writing this, see app/startup.py's docstring. Verified end-to-end with a live docker run: the invariant crash-loops on a mismatched EMBED_MODEL and passes through to a real /search hit against the live corpus with a correct model. Repo-only: no deploy, no npm/OIDC/DNS wiring (plan §8, later step), no local embed fallback (plan §5, later step) — Ollama@SOLARIA is called directly and a failure surfaces as 503, not a crash. Also: scripts/deploy/deploy.sh's gate now builds each service via `docker compose build` instead of a raw `docker build <svc_dir>`, so a service whose docker-compose.yml declares a repo-root build context (needed here to COPY packages/kb-retrieval/, the packages/ Dockerfile convention already documented in CLAUDE.md) resolves the same way in the gate as it does at real deploy time (deploy-node.sh's `docker compose ... up --build`). No behavior change for existing single-context services — verified against llm-gateway's compose file. Co-Authored-By: Claude Sonnet 5 <noreply@anthropic.com>
